So are we.ABOUT THE ROLE AND OUR TEAM:The Global Assistant Controller will be stepping into a dynamic period of growth and acceleration at The Knot Worldwide. This person will help shape the growing finance team, as well as the future of the business. This position will report directly to the VP Accounting, Global Controller, with high levels of executive visibility working directly with the leadership team on various initiatives.You will be responsible for day-to-day accounting and help head a high performing team. You will be both a leader and a team player. By stepping into this role, you will take part in scaling the systems and processes, as well as position yourself as a key player in this period of hyper-growth.RESPONSIBILITIES:Assist the VP, Accounting, Global Controller in overseeing the activities of the global close team.Manage the monthly, quarterly, and annual consolidated close procedures and ensure the timeliness, efficiency, and accuracy of information used to prepare internal financial reporting to management.Maintain, implement, and sustain a global monthly accounting close deadline calendar ensuring that deadlines are met and workflow is completed timely.Support financial statement reviews and audits with coordinating preparation of schedules and appropriate documentation, including working with colleagues located across our global footprint to complete statutory audits as required.Support the tax team in completion of the quarterly and annual consolidated tax provision and VAT returns and other ad hoc requestsProvide guidance and direction to staff for the purpose of maintaining organized and detailed financial accounting records and files to document transactions and processes.Manage the completion of close workpapers related to equity, purchase accounting, debt, state and local tax, and other complex accounting areas, as neededWork closely with our tax team to administer the global transfer pricing policy including managing intercompany activity and tax implications.Maintain and monitor a system of internal controls that will ensure the integrity of all systems, processes and data to provide accurate financial results.Coordinate the implementation of new accounting processes.Assist Global Controller with operationalizing technical accounting issues and coordination related to M&A activities and subsequent accounting integrations. Assist the Global Controller documenting and maintaining accounting policies and technical accounting interpretations.Be a champion of change in a highly dynamic environment where leadership's attitude to growth opportunities for the team really matters.Assist Global Controller with special projects, migrations and implementations, as needed.SUCCESSFUL ASSISTANT CONTROLLERS CANDIDATES HAVE:8-10 years of progressive finance experience10% travel, neededBachelor's degree in Accounting or Finance.M&A experience is preferred.CPA certification is required.Minimum 6 years of finance oversight and operational work experience.Experience managing a larger 15+ person organization.You must be able to roll up your sleeves and set an example for the team and maintain a positive and motivating outlook.Outstanding coaching and mentoring skills.Experience in software companies is a plus.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.Excellent working knowledge of Netsuite preferred.Must be proficient with other computer based accounting software and MS Office products. Strong general accounting skills and thorough knowledge of GAAP.Ability to communicate and interface with external accountants and auditors Ability to effectively extend knowledge and skills in a financial discipline. Ability to reorganize priorities and respond quickly to issues.Ability to effectively communicate with employees, staff, vendors and customers. Must possess good managerial abilities.
